Chemical analysis of a living tissue done by acid hydrolysis yields two fractions. One is the filtrate - the acid soluble pool and the other one is the retenate - the acid insoluble pool.

Biomolecules found in acid soluble pools with a molecular weight ranging from 18 to 800 Daltons are called bio-micromolecules. Examples are amino acids, nucleotides, sugars etc.

Biomolecules found in acid insoluble pool with molecular weights above 800 Daltons are called bio-macromolecules. Examples: Nucleic acids, proteins, polysaccharides etc.
